Output 89540d231ea28a44d403ee8ff4cfa03bbed83d7e8cbddf62a84a0a42aa66f839:1

value
34579816
script pubkey
OP_0 OP_PUSHBYTES_20 48bf954a0299e02268cf4da3f5e733f41bfa1ae4
address
bc1qfzle2jszn8szy6x0fk3lteen7sdl5xhynpkyh5
transaction
89540d231ea28a44d403ee8ff4cfa03bbed83d7e8cbddf62a84a0a42aa66f839
confirmations
17281
spent
true